Updates: NUSOJ Condemns the Attack on Television Journalist in Mogadishu

Mogadishu, 12 October, 2014

The National Union of Somali Journalists (NUSOJ) condemns in the strongest terms possible the attack on the television journalist in Mogadishu’s Howlwadaag neighborhood in Mogadishu by unknown assailants.

Unknown Gunmen opened fire at Abdirisak Jama Elmi known as “Black”, the Director of Somali Channel Television in Mogadishu office, while seated outside his home in Black Sea area, in Howlwadaag neighborhood in Mogadishu around 12:00pm local time, witnesses and colleagues told NUSOJ.

He was immediately rushed to Madina Hospital for treatment and the doctors performed four hour long surgery. union officials were allowed to see the journalist and was in a very serious condition, although doctors are saying that he is in good condition. Some of his fingers were also wounded.

A witness told NUSOJ that a group of armed men on a car opened fire on the journalist while seated outside his home in Mogadishu’s Black Sea area and fled the area immediately.

“The journalist, Abdirisak Black, was working on assignment and stayed at the offices of the Television in Hamarjajab neighborhood last night.” Muse Jisow, a cameraman for the Television told NUSOJ at the Hospital, “After completing his assignment at the office, he left for home to get rest.”

The National Union of Somali Journalists are outrageous about the barbaric attack meant to weaken the ability of the journalists in serving for the public and call for the Somali government to carry out prompt investigation into the incident and bring the perpetrators to Justice.

“We condemn the attack in the strongest terms possible and call for immediate investigation.” Mohamed Ibrahim, NUSOJ Secretary General said, “The attackers must not escape unpunished.”

Abdirisak Black has been among the Media law review committee and has received death threats from the shabab for his involvement in the media law review process. Several other members of the committee were also threatened.

Two media workers have been killed in Somalia this year.
